PRECA TIONS on power supply and speaker connections:
• DO NOT connect the speaker leads of the power cord to the car battery; otherwise, the unit
will be seriously damaged.
• BEFORE connecting the s eaker leads of the ower cord to the s eakers, check the s eaker wiring in
your car.

WARNINGS
To revent short circuits, we recommend that you disconnect the battery’s negative terminal and make all
electrical connections before installing the unit.
• Be sure to ground this unit to the car’s chassis again after installation.
Notes:
• Re lace the fuse with one of the s ecified rating. If the fuse blows frequently, consult your JVC car audio
dealer.
• It is recommended to connect to the s eakers with maximum ower of more than 50 W (both at
the rear and at the front, with an im edance of 4 Ω to 8 Ω). If the maximum ower is less than
50 W, change “AMP GAIN” setting to revent the s eakers from being damaged (see age 14 of the
INSTRUCTIONS).
• To revent short-circuit, cover the terminals of the UNUSED
leads with insulating ta e.
• The heat sink becomes very hot after use. Be careful not to touch
it when removing this unit.

TROUBLESHOOTING
• The fuse blows.
* Are the red and black leads connected correctly?
• Power cannot be turned on.
* Is the yellow lead connected?
• No sound from the speakers.
* Is the s eaker out ut lead short-circuited?
• Sound is distorted.
* Is the s eaker out ut lead grounded?
* Are the “–” terminals of L and R s eakers grounded in common?
• Noise interfere with sounds.
* Is the rear ground terminal connected to the car’s chassis using shorter and thicker cords?
• This unit becomes hot.
* Is the s eaker out ut lead grounded?
* Are the “–” terminals of L and R s eakers grounded in common?
• This unit does not work at all.
* Have you reset your unit?
